WebApr 18, 2024 · In this article. Microsoft Teams PowerShell module is a set of cmdlets for managing Teams directly from the PowerShell command line. PowerShell provides powerful features for automation that can be leveraged for managing your Teams workload. You can use the Microsoft Teams PowerShell module using one of the following methods:

Example 1 PowerShell Get-TeamUser -GroupId 2f162b0e-36d2-4e15-8ba3-ba229cecdccf -Role Owner This example returns the UPN, UserId, Name, and Role of the owners of the specified GroupId. Parameters -GroupId GroupId of the team -Role Filter the results to only users with the given role: Owner or … See more Returns an array containing the UPN, UserId, Name and Role of users belonging to an specific GroupId.
